f <br /> WAIVER AND ACKNOWLEDGMENT <br /> (LA Dodgers Spring Training Facility) <br /> Indian River County, Florida (the "County") has entered into (a) a Memorandum of <br /> Understanding (the "MOU"), dated July 24, 2000, by and among the County, the City of Vero Beach, <br /> Florida, a municipal corporation (the "City"), Los Angeles Dodgers, Inc., a Delaware corporation, <br /> the owner of record of the Land (the"Dodgers"), Fox Baseball Holdings Incorporated, a Delaware <br /> corporation, ("Fox") and de Guardiola Development, Inc., a Florida corporation (the "Developer") <br /> and (b) a Document Escrow Agreement dated September 1, 2000, by and between the County, the <br /> City, the Dodgers, Fox, the Developer and Bryant, Miller and Olive, P.A., a Florida professional <br /> corporation (the "Agent"), as amended by the parties thereto by the Agreement to Extend Escrow <br /> dated May 15, 2001 (collectively, the "Document Escrow Agreement"). <br /> The undersigned hereby certifies as to the following: (i) all conditions and prior performance <br /> requirements under the Memorandum of Understanding and the Document Escrow Agreement, or <br /> any other documentation facilitating the transactions contemplated thereby, have been satisfied or <br /> waived by the other parties to the MOU and the Document Escrow Agreement and any conditions <br /> to the County's performance under the MOU and the Document Escrow Agreement have been <br /> satisfied or are hereby waived, (ii) any conditions or objections to the closing on the acquisition of <br /> the land by the County under the County Agreement for Sale and Purchase (as defined in the <br /> Document Escrow Agreement)have been satisfied or are hereby waived, and (iii) the County agrees <br /> that it will proceed with the issuance of its Bonds in anticipation of a closing on the acquisition of the <br /> Land or before August 31, 2001 or such later date as may be required to coincide with the closing <br /> on the County's bonds. <br /> However, no provision of this Waiver and Acknowledgment is intended to impair the county's <br /> authority, as the governing authority in whose jurisdiction the contemplated development is located, <br /> to enforce the pertinent provisions of its Code of Ordinances. The County specifically reserves its <br /> right to require adherence to that Code's applicable text. <br /> This Waiver and Acknowledgment is hereby executed this day of August, 2001. <br /> [Seal] IN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A <br /> Date: By: <br /> Its: <br /> Attest: <br />
